Our client, a leader in autonomous vehicle technology, is seeking a dedicated Project Coordinator to join their team. As a Project Coordinator, you will be an integral part of the Regulatory Compliance department supporting vehicle registration, permitting, and ongoing compliance activities. The ideal candidate will demonstrate str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and a proactive mindset, which will align successfully within the organization.
**Job Title:** Project Coordinator
**Location:** Foster City, CA
**Pay Range:** $52
What's the Job?
+ Manage vehicle registration and autonomous vehicle permitting activities across various jurisdictions, including initial applications, renewals, modifications, and decommissioning.
+ Coordinate with Manufacturing and Operations teams to gather necessary documentation such as VIN verifications, Manufacturers Certificates of Origin (MCO), and vehicle inspections.
+ Process and track permit applications and renewals with agencies like the California Public Utilities Commission and Nevada Transportation Authority.
+ Maintain accurate records of vehicle identification, registration status, and permit requirements to ensure compliance and readiness for deployment.
+ Support internal audits, external inquiries, and regulatory inspections by maintaining comprehensive documentation and traceability of filings.
